Identifying the Source of Exposure

Inhaling even a tiny amount of asbestos can cause serious health issues. Asbestos is a mineral that occurs naturally, was used in many manufacturing and construction materials before its regular use was banned in the mid-1980s. The mineral is extremely dangerous because it is easily broken into tiny, fine fibres that can be breathed in by unintentionally inhaling victims. Inhaling small amounts of these fibers can lead to serious respiratory illnesses like mesothelioma and lung cancer.

The most frequent exposure to asbestos occurs in areas such as repair of heating systems, shipyards as well as the military and construction. It is important to remember that asbestos has been integrated into a wide variety of products, and can be used for nearly every job. It is crucial to understand that there is no safe exposure level.

The workers who handled asbestos-laden equipment and materials are at the highest risk of developing mesothelioma as well as other asbestos-related illnesses. Even those who did not directly handle the substances however, had contact with them, could also be affected. For example, some workers brought home the dust on their clothes and shoes, without knowing that they had exposed family members to the dust.

Asbestos-related illnesses can take decades to develop and manifest symptoms. Therefore, it is crucial that anyone who believes that they've been exposed asbestos seek medical attention immediately. A doctor can confirm if the person has been diagnosed with mesothelioma or other asbestos-related illness and recommend life-prolonging treatment options.

Although asbestos has been banned, a great number of people are still at risk of exposure due to the fact that old buildings and consumer products contain it. In addition, when older buildings are deteriorating and disturbed without appropriate security measures, asbestos can be released into the air. Reporting Your Suspicion to Your Employer

Asbestos has been proven to be a carcinogen, meaning it's a substance that can cause cancer. Federal safety experts have concluded that exposure to asbestos can cause a variety of illnesses, including mesothelioma (a type of lung cancer). It can also cause other illnesses like asbestosis, which is scar tissue buildup in the lungs. These illnesses can take a long time to manifest, making it hard for victims to know whether they suffer from an asbestos-related illness until it's too late.

It is crucial to inform any suspicions of asbestos exposure to your employer. According to the laws in your state, you may need to report this by telephone or in writing. It is best to get this out of the way sooner rather than later. The longer you wait the more difficult it is to determine if you have an asbestos-related illness and who is liable.

The type of claim you file will depend on whether your employer is covered by workers compensation insurance. If your employer does not carry this type of coverage, you will have to make a personal injury claim. A mesothelioma attorney will be capable of helping you decide the right legal path forward for your particular situation.

If you are an independent or contract contractor, your options may differ slightly. In general, workers' compensation will cover you in the event that you have been ill due to job-related exposure. Independent contractors must make use of their own health insurance plan or request compensation from their employer.

You can also make a claim for negligence against your employer. In this kind of claim, you'll have to establish that your employer owed the obligation to safeguard your health and didn't meet their obligation. Additionally, you will need to prove that you were exposed for a prolonged period of time, and that this exposure caused your injury.

Many construction and manufacturing workers have been exposed to asbestos. This toxic substance was once widely used in a wide range of industrial and commercial products, including insulation for pipes, fireproofing, cements, car brakes and other motor components. Asbestos is now recognized to cause mesothelioma, which is a painful and potentially fatal cancer of the lining of the lungs and other organs and asbestosis, a pulmonary disorder that causes difficulty breathing. Those who have worked in shipyards, in the auto repair industry, or on construction sites are at greater risk of asbestos exposure.

Unfortunately, the symptoms of these diseases often are not apparent until years after exposure. Many older buildings still have asbestos, even though it is not used anymore for manufacturing or construction. This is often the case when workers disturb deteriorating construction materials without taking proper safety precautions. Anyone in the area can be exposed to asbestos dust when it is released into air. Asbestos dust can be transmitted by workers to their families.

Researchers have known about the risks of asbestos since the 1930s and large companies continued to employ the material even after it became clear that it was hazardous. Asbestos lawsuits hold these corporations accountable and push them to adopt an active approach to ensure the safety of customers in the future.
